index.js had grown to 1,642 lines / ~50 functions. This peels the three biggest self-contained concerns out into their own modules and wires them back in through a dependency-bag factory so each module stays free of module-level mutable state. lib/webex.js — every webexapis.com round-trip (fetchWithRateLimit, whoAmI, findWebexGroup, getGroupMembers, getPersonInfo, findPersonByEmail, sendDirectMessage, sendMessageWithRetry, sendDirectCard, deleteMessage, refreshToken). Factory closes over token getters and the logger. lib/translation.js — Google Translate fan-out (buildTranslations, translateMessage). Reuses the webex 429 helper so the app has one retry policy. lib/jobs.js — cron-driven pipeline (checkScheduledJobs, processRunningQueue, sendQueueJobMessages, buildJobCompletedCard) plus the two recipient-resolution helpers (collectGroupMembers, buildPeopleList). Factory takes jobs/queue/userPrefs/webex/etc so mutable state stays owned by index.js. index.js: instantiates webex/translator/jobsPipeline once, rewires every call site to go through them, and drops ~715 lines of moved code plus a dead msToTime wrapper. Down from 1,642 → 969 lines, 26 top-level functions instead of 50+. Tests: 53/53 helpers still green. // Webex REST client wrappers. Every function that hits webexapis.com lives
|
|
// here so index.js doesn't have to juggle URLs, auth headers, or the 429
|
|
// retry loop. State (token getters, logger) is injected via
|
|
// createWebexClient() so the module itself stays free of module-level
|
|
// mutable state — that keeps it importable from anywhere without
|
|
// initialization-order landmines.
|
|
//
|
|
// Usage:
|
|
// import { createWebexClient } from './lib/webex.js';
|
|
// const webex = createWebexClient({
|
|
// getBotToken: (app) => botTokens[app] && botTokens[app].token,
|
|
// getServiceAccountAccessToken: () => serviceAccountToken.access_token,
|
|
// getServiceAccountRefreshToken: () => serviceAccountToken.refresh_token,
|
|
// saveServiceAccountToken: (t) => { /* persist to disk */ },
|
|
// env: process.env,
|
|
// logger,
|
|
// });
|
|
|
|
import fs from 'fs';
|
|
|
|
export function createWebexClient(deps) {
|
|
var getBotToken = deps.getBotToken;
|
|
var getServiceAccountAccessToken = deps.getServiceAccountAccessToken;
|
|
var getServiceAccountRefreshToken = deps.getServiceAccountRefreshToken;
|
|
var saveServiceAccountToken = deps.saveServiceAccountToken;
|
|
var env = deps.env || {};
|
|
var logger = deps.logger || function () {};
|
|
|
|
// ---- low-level fetch helpers -----------------------------------------
|
|
|
|
async function fetchWithRateLimit(url, requestOptions) {
|
|
const response = await fetch(url, requestOptions);
|
|
if (response.status === 429) {
|
|
const secondsToWait = Number(response.headers.get('retry-after'));
|
|
logger('fetchWithRateLimit',
|
|
'Waiting ' + secondsToWait + 's on 429 for ' + url);
|
|
await new Promise(resolve => setTimeout(resolve, secondsToWait * 1000));
|
|
return await fetchWithRateLimit(url, requestOptions);
|
|
}
|
|
return response;
|
|
}
|
|
|
|
function getMillisToSleep(retryHeaderString) {
|
|
let millisToSleep = Math.round(parseFloat(retryHeaderString) * 1000);
|
|
if (isNaN(millisToSleep)) {
|
|
millisToSleep = Math.max(0, new Date(retryHeaderString) - new Date());
|
|
}
|
|
return millisToSleep;
|
|
}
|
|
|
|
function sleep(milliseconds) {
|
|
return new Promise((resolve) => setTimeout(resolve, milliseconds));
|
|
}
|
|
|
|
// Variant of fetchWithRateLimit that takes a callable so the caller can
|
|
// rebuild a fresh request per retry (needed for POSTs whose body is a
|
|
// stream — the body is consumed on the first attempt).
|
|
async function fetchAndRetryIfNecessary(callAPIFn) {
|
|
const response = await callAPIFn();
|
|
if (response.status === 429) {
|
|
const retryAfter = response.headers.get('retry-after');
|
|
const millisToSleep = getMillisToSleep(retryAfter);
|
|
await sleep(millisToSleep);
|
|
return fetchAndRetryIfNecessary(callAPIFn);
|
|
}
|
|
return response;
|
|
}
